The four siblings, all children of Hajj Isa Waziri were killed in the Zaria clash betwen the Nigerian Army and the Shitte Sect. Source: Harun Elbinawi.
Batula Hamid Danlami, an undergraduate of Pharmay University of Tehran,I ran. Nusaiba, Geography student of University of Abuja. Two of her cousins were also killed.
